7.2.

GENERAL BLOCK DIAGRAM

The following is an outline of each device IC on the digital board.
1. SOC(IC600)
Mainly Performing program working and the image processing.
CPU:ARM9 DSP:Quatro DMA Function
Main Function
1) SDRAM Controller
2) USB Controller with PHY.
3) SCANNER I/F
4) Printer I/F
5) I/O Port
6) System Bus I/F
7) Serial I/F
2. G/A (IC604)
Controls the operation panel I/F.
Controls the LSU I/F.
Controls FANs, LEDs and Sensors and analog I/F.
Control the motor (Scan motor and Engine Motor)
Real Time Clock circuit
Controls the high Voltage Unit control
Contains A/D converter
3. Flash ROM (IC602)
This 64 Mbit FLASH ROM contains all of the program instructions on the unit operations.
4. Synchronous Dynamic RAM (IC601)
This memory is used for Program working and Image processing.
5. Modem (IC607)
Performs the modulation and the demodulation for FAX communication.
Detect the CALLER ID signal.
6. Read Section
CIS Unit to read transmitted documents.
CIS Unit connected to Digital Board.
Scan data is converted by Analog Front End on FLATBED transit unit.
7. Motor Driver (Motor Driver Board)
Drives the Engine Motor for Printing.
Drives the Scan Motor fot Auto Document Feeder.
8. LSU (Laser Scanning Unit) (Digital Board)
Forms the images on the OPC drum by rotating polygon motor and reflecting the laser beam against polygon.
9. Analog Board
Composed of ITS circuit and NCU circuit.
10. Sensor Section
Composed of 4 switches and 5 sensors.
